Monsieur Excel
Pour tout savoir faire sur Excel !

21 juillet 2008

Explosion depuis une base

Le 5 octobre 2006, je vous ai présenté un add-in appelé « Data explosion » dont une des fonctionnalités était de créer rapidement une série de feuilles, chacune d’entre elles étant relative à une modalité d’un champ donné dans une base de données.

Cette fonctionnalité peut être utilisée en direct dans Excel, sans cet add-in, à partir du moment où l’on dispose d’un tableau croisé dynamique (TCD) relatif à la base.

Prenons comme exemple la base ci-dessous dans laquelle, par souci de compacité, j’ai collé l’image d’un TCD créé dans une autre feuille, avec l’âge et le sexe en critère de page.

Pour effectuer l’éclatement de la base selon l’un de ces deux critères de page, il suffit de mettre le curseur dans le TCD (pour l’activer), de cliquer dans l’outil « Tableau croisé dynamique » de la barre d’outils de même nom et de sélectionner la dernière commande, très mal nommée d’ailleurs :
« Afficher les pages… ». Choisissez le critère de page selon lequel vous souhaitez obtenir une explosion, puis validez.

Aussitôt, Excel crée une feuille pour chacune des modalités du critère de page retenu avec, dans chacune de ces feuilles, le TCD correspondant à cette modalité.